TNG = The Next Generation, as in Star Trek: The Next Generation which was the second series in the franchise.
You'll see these abbreviations for the various Star Trek series: TOS: The Original Series - USS Enterprise NCC-1701 TMP: The Motion Picture(s) - USS Enterprise NCC-1701 (refit) and NCC-1701-A TNG: The Next Generation - USS Enterprise NCC-1701-D DS9: Deep Space Nine VOY: Voyager ENT: Enterprise - Enterpise NX-01

27-28" sounds like something I could get into. Thanks for your input and thanks to everyone else. This is essentially the Nemesis. I matched the textures up to the ones I have from Foundation Imaging, from the actual filming model and they are real close. There is one thing though, due to the limitations of Pepakura, there will be some aliasing. Without the actual vector graphics, there's nothing I can do about that. The textures themselves are 2048 X 2048, but Pep auto scales them to 1024 X 1024 and at the size we are talking about, there are going to be some aliasing issues, especially on compound curves. I've included one of the textures as an example. Unfortunately, Pep doesn't handle the original targa files very well.
